Job Description

Requirements

  • Doctor of Veterinary Medicine (DVM) degree from an accredited university
  • Board certification in Cardiology or residency trained
  • Licensure must be in good standing to practice in the state of New York
  • Maintain cooperative relationships with primary care veterinarians, associated hospital departments, teammates and others contacted in the course of work
  • Maintain composure, direction and professional demeanor at all times
  • The ability to make decisions and communicate clearly and effectively with fellow team members
  • Respect for and willingness to work with clients and their pets
  • Compassionate team player who can uphold great reputation with clients
  • A commitment to practicing the highest standard of medicine, upholding the veterinary code of ethics
